Exergaming: A new technology for all domains of elder people

Abstract
Background and Objectives: Exergaming or exergames appears to be now promising training in this technological era. Exergaming have a various effects on different age group people. Here our focus is to discuss its effect in all domains of elderly. Aging leads to a various body system changes and decline in function of almost all system. Here we have discussed positive and critical aspect of using exergaming in elder people. Articles were searched in various databases such as google scholar, pub med, IEEE Xplore, science direct with Boolean operators and articulating different terms such as exergaming, exergame, active video games, older or elder people. Different RCTs, systematic reviews and other literature reviews are searched which mainly showed exergames effect on balance, fall, postural control, cognitive function, vestibular function in older population.
Major Findings: From different therapies exergaming is giving equally effective results in improving balance, postural control, fear of fall, cognitive function, vestibular function and social wellbeing. More studies showed need for investigating more precise intervention and its long term effect.
Conclusion: Exergames can be used as an adjunct to conventional physiotherapy as a new more acceptable tool even in older people. There is still need to develop more accurate exergames which fits to older aged people of different culture.
